Upper Lake
Upper Lake is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$110,417. Population has grown 39% since 2000. 14%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 36%. Median home value has more than tripled since 2000, reaching $361,800. It ranks in the top 5% of US cities for household income.

How many people live in Upper Lake, California?
Upper Lake, California has about 1,374 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Upper Lake, California?
The typical household in Upper Lake, California earns about $110,417 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Upper Lake, California expensive?
In Upper Lake, California, the median home is worth about $361,800.
How educated are people in Upper Lake, California?
About 13.6% of adults age 25 and over in Upper Lake, California h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Upper Lake, California?
About 10.5% of people in Upper Lake, California live below the federal poverty line.
